FROZEN S'MORES POPS
Bypass the frozen treat aisle and try out these scrumptious Frozen S'Mores Pops. Our frozen s'mores recipe beats the store-bought stuff hands down!
Provided by My Food and Family
Categories Home
Time 4h20m
Yield 18 servings
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Mix melted chocolate and condensed milk; set aside. Beat cream cheese in large bowl with mixer until creamy. Gradually beat in 2% milk. Add dry pudding mix; beat 2 min. Stir in COOL WHIP and marshmallows.
- Spread bottoms of graham squares with chocolate mixture. Place 9 squares, chocolate-sides up, in 9-inch square pan. Cover with pudding mixture and remaining graham squares, chocolate-sides down. Freeze 4 hours.
- Remove dessert from freezer 5 min. before serving. Let stand at room temperature to soften slightly. Use serrated knife to cut dessert into 18 bars, following lines in top crackers. Insert wooden pop stick into end of each frozen bar just before serving.

MARSHMALLOW S'MORES POPS
Toasting the marshmallows in this recipe adds a campfire flavor to the finished pop, but if you are short on time they are also adorable and delicious using an untoasted marshmallow.
Provided by Food Network Kitchen
Categories dessert
Time 50m
Yield 18 pops
Number Of Ingredients 5
Steps:
- Preheat the oven broiler. Line a rimmed baking sheet with aluminum foil. Lay the marshmallows on the foil, long side facing up (as opposed to standing up on the short end). Place under the broiler and cook until the marshmallows are golden brown and toasted, 10 to 15 seconds. Cool completely on the baking sheet. The marshmallows will firm up again in the center so you can skewer them.
- While the marshmallows cool, put the graham crackers in a resealable plastic bag and seal. Crush with a meat mallet, rolling pin or can until they are fine crumbs with a few small chunks.
- Heat the butter in a small skillet over medium heat. Add the crumbs and cook, stirring, until toasted and a few shades darker, 3 to 4 minutes. Remove from the heat, pour onto a plate and cool completely.
- Once the marshmallows have cooled, skewer them and set aside.
- Finely chop the chocolate and reserve one-quarter of the chocolate separately. Put the rest in a heatproof bowl and set over a small pot with 2 inches of simmering water, making sure the water does not touch the bottom of the bowl. Cook, stirring, until melted and smooth. Remove from the heat and stir in the reserved chopped chocolate until melted. This technique will help the chocolate set hard without having grey streaks, called bloom, on your pops.
- Drizzle the skewered marshmallows with some melted chocolate and sprinkle with crumbs. Set the sticks into the open grids in a wire rack, so they stay upright, until the chocolate is set. Repeat with the remaining marshmallows, chocolate and crumbs.
- Fill a few tall glasses with marshmallows and set the finished pops, stick-side down, into the glasses for serving.

S'MORES FROZEN POPS
Stay away from the campfire with these S'mores Frozen Pops. These yummy frozen pops are made with graham cracker, marshmallow bits and chocolate.
Provided by My Food and Family
Categories Recipes
Time 5h50m
Yield 8 servings
Number Of Ingredients 7
Steps:
- Beat pudding mix and milk in medium bowl with whisk 2 min. Add marshmallow creme; mix well. Stir in 1 cup COOL WHIP, then MALLOW Bits.
- Spoon into resealable plastic bag; cut small piece off one bottom corner of bag. Use to pipe pudding mixture into 8 (5-oz.) paper cups. Insert wooden pop stick or plastic spoon into center of each cup for handle. Freeze 5 hours.
- Microwave semi-sweet chocolate and remaining COOL WHIP in microwaveable bowl on HIGH 2 to 2-1/2 min. or until chocolate is completely melted and mixture is blended, stirring after each minute. Cool 5 min. Place graham crumbs in small bowl.
- Remove frozen pops from cups. Return all but 1 pop to freezer. Dip top of frozen pop into melted chocolate, then graham crumbs. Return to freezer. Repeat with remaining pops. Freeze 30 min. or until chocolate is firm.
